Sometimes I trick the enemy AI, though I'm not sure if that's considered cheating? More like bug-using? Or even completely okay?
For example, in Dungeon Keeper, I liked walling the enemy in without any access to gold/jewels where possible (back then you couldn't destroy walls unless you had that special spell), which resulted in the enemy Keeper losing all its creatures because they got pissed that they didn't get paid on pay day.
Or, in Battle for Middle-Earth 2, building Walls all around my base, the AI is too dumb to bring catapults or attack the walls directly. They just... walk around in front of my walls while my defensive towers shoot at them until dead.

The one and only game I EVER cheated in was... The Black Crypt on the Amiga 500. It was your fairy standard first person dungeon crawler a la Eye of The Beholder or Ishar series. The only thing different was that it was... HARD AS FUCK. Not only there was unkillable boss on the very first level that required a special weapon from 3rd level to even hurt him, not only were there monsters that could kill you in 2-3 hits but there were submerged levels, where you were losing HP constantly while not having a special Helm of Underwater Breathing equipped. I don't need to mention that such helmes were only to be found on that underwater level.

The game was sick-fuck difficult and I simply had to haxx0r saves and give my party 10000 HP otherwise it was no fun to play.
